**Who are we?**

Checkmyfile, the UK's first provider of online Credit Reports, was launched over 20 years ago and serves over one million UK customers each year. We provide the UK’s most detailed Credit Report, with data from all four Credit Reference Agencies: Equifax, Experian, TransUnion, and Crediva.
